The great challenge of Osho is not just a challenge, it is also an invitation to delve into the inner world. Within this series of discourses is the wisdom of a 20th-century buddha, made available through his response to questions from people who sense there is more to life than meets the eye. Osho covers it all - from God and faith to existence and consciousness, from the miracles of Jesus to the materializations of Sai Baba, from intellect and intelligence to the significance of the master- disciple connection. This introduction to Osho's work includes the secret aspects of spiritual traditions as well as talks on death, reincarnation and the scientific foundation of his revolutionary technique, Dynamic Meditation.

"Spontaneous talks given to disciples and friends of Osho at Woodlands, Bombay"
Ch.1 - Flight of the Alone to the Alone (previously published as a booklet with this title)
Ch.2 - Dynamic Meditation (previously published as Meditation: A New Dimension)
Ch.3 - Yoga: A spontaneous happening (previously published as Yoga as Spontaneous Happening)
Ch.4 - LSD: A Shortcut to False Samadhi (previously published as a booklet with this title)
Ch.5 - The Vital Balance (previously published as a booklet with this title)
Ch.6 - Religion: the last luxury (source unknown)
Ch.7 - The Secrets of Discipleship (previously published as a booklet with this title)
Ch.8 - God is existence itself (source unknown)
Ch.9 - The unknown life of Jesus (source unknown)
Ch.10 - Out of nothing (source unknown)
Ch.11 - Remaining closed to the lower: a technique for transformation (source unknown)
Ch.12 - A personal seeking, an individual quest (source unknown)
Ch.13 Appendix - Between death & rebirth (source unknown)
time period of Osho's original talks/writings
At least from May 5, 1970 to Feb 26, 1971 : timeline
number of discourses/chapters
12 plus an Appendix.
